California High School Football - Serra sneaks past Mira Costa
September 7, 2012: Manhattan Beach, CA 90266 The Serra Cavaliers football squad scored 27 points and restricted the host Mira Costa Mustangs to 20 in the Cavaliers non-league victory on Friday.
The Cavaliers now possess a 3-0 record. They put it on the line next when they host Banning for a non-league battle on Friday, September 14. Serra will face a Pilots squad coming off a 23-19 non-league win over Hamilton (Los Angeles, CA). The Pilots record now stands at 1-2.
Coming up next, the Mustangs face the South Spartans (Torrance, CA) in a non-league battle, on Friday, September 14. Mira Costa will attempt to advance on its 1-1 season record. The Spartans enter the battle with a 2-0 record after their 33-27 non-league win over Rosemead (Rosemead, CA).
